About the Exhibition
Resting My Bones is an exhibition in which Ohio artist Steve Ehret works through intimate struggles with death, separation and fatherhood.
In his paintings, Ehret magnifies the beauty of the mundane through imagined landscapes inspired by the industrial midwest. He presents creatures, personified emotions, who distract and impeach his personal growth, while continually embracing the humor, beauty and magic found in everyday life.
About the Artist
Self-taught painter Steve Ehret (Monster Steve) is inspired by both nature and the humans and creatures that tend to show up in his daily life. Ehrey takes mental notes and snapshots of these scenes that can often inspire the phantasmal settings of his paintings. On varying surfaces he often breaks apart these settings in a way that speaks to the randomness of each passing moment. His goal is not realism, but rather a sense of gravity, atmosphere, wonder, nostalgia, grief and the humor in it all. He enjoys digging for the magic in the small moments, the throwaways. Whether working in oils, mixed media, or on a mural project his pieces can almost be viewed as an escape from everyday life, but underneath it all there we are.
